Raorchestes resplendens Biju, Shouche, Dubois, Dutta, and Bossuyt, 2010

Class: Amphibia > Order: Anura > Family: Rhacophoridae > Subfamily: Rhacophorinae > Genus: Raorchestes

[link to this account]

Raorchestes resplendens Biju, Shouche, Dubois, Dutta, and Bossuyt, 2010, Curr. Sci., Bangalore, 98: 1121. Holotype: BNHS 4087, by original designation. Type locality: "at an altitude of 2695 m asl, at Anamudi summit, 10° 10′ N 77° 05 ′E, Idukki District, Eravikulam National Park, Kerala, India".

English Names

Sahai Bush Frog (original publication).

Distribution

Known only from the type locality (Anamudi Summit, 2695 m elevation, Idukki District, Eravikulam National Park, Kerala, India).
